H-1B sponsorship profile: University of San Diego. Across U.S. Department of Labor LCA disclosures, University of San Diego filed 33 Labor Condition Applications covering 33 H-1B worker positions between fiscal year 2023 and fiscal year 2026. The employer’s DOL certification rate sits at 100% (33 certified of 33 filed), a useful proxy for how cleanly their prevailing-wage attestations pass the Labor Department’s preliminary review before USCIS adjudication.

Compensation spread. Offered wages on University of San Diego’s H-1B petitions range from $48,464 at the low end to $167,613 at the high end, with a petition-weighted average of $96,538. That range reflects the mix of occupations the company sponsors, led by Programmer Analyst II (3 petitions at $107,533 avg), followed by Energy Program Manager and Chemistry Laboratory Associate. H-1B salaries reported on LCAs must meet or exceed the DOL prevailing wage for the role and worksite, so the spread also tracks wage-level geography and seniority.

Geographic footprint. University of San Diego is headquartered in San Diego, CA under NAICS code 611310, and places H-1B workers across 1 state, most heavily in CA. Combined, these signals give a granular view of how one employer uses the H-1B program, volume, approval cleanliness, wage posture, and where the jobs actually sit on the map.

Where University of San Diego ranks. By H-1B petition volume, University of San Diego is #6,779 of 119,880 employers nationally and #973 of 22,893 employers headquartered in CA. Both ranks are computed live from the same underlying petition counts, not a separate estimate.

H-1B visa petition data is sourced from the U.S. Department of Labor (DOL) Labor Condition Application (LCA) disclosure files. Data covers fiscal years 2023 through 2026. Salary figures reflect amounts listed on LCA petitions, not actual compensation paid. Certification of an LCA does not guarantee visa approval.
